How Keeping Mashpee Safe and Secure: A Profile of the Local Police Department Actually Works

At its core, Keeping Mashpee Safe and Secure: A Profile of the Local Police Department outlines a structure where officers, dispatchers, and support staff collaborate to maintain order. The department typically handles patrols, incident response, traffic enforcement, and coordination with regional agencies during larger emergencies. Technology plays a role, with tools such as reporting systems, digital records, and community notification platforms helping officers work more efficiently. By mapping crime patterns and traffic trends, the team can adjust patrol routes and times to address emerging needs without disrupting daily life.

Community interaction is a central element of how the department functions. Officers often meet with neighborhood groups, business owners, and civic leaders to discuss concerns and share updates. For example, a local business might report a pattern of suspicious activity near a parking lot, and officers would use that information to increase visibility at key times. Likewise, seasonal events and festivals are planned in coordination with the police to ensure that safety measures are in place. This proactive approach shows how Keeping Mashpee Safe and Secure: A Profile of the Local Police Department is not just about reacting to incidents, but about preventing them through preparation and communication.

Training and policy also shape the department’s operations. New officers usually complete state mandated programs that cover de escalation, cultural awareness, and legal procedures. Ongoing workshops help the team stay current with best practices around traffic safety, substance misuse response, and mental health awareness. Policies are regularly reviewed to align with state guidelines and community expectations, ensuring that enforcement remains fair and consistent. Things People Often Misunderstand

A common misconception is that the department focuses only on serious crimes and arrests. In reality, a significant portion of its work involves mediation, education, and prevention. Officers frequently respond to situations where de escalation and clear communication can resolve tensions without legal action. By addressing underlying concerns, they help maintain stability without resorting to enforcement whenever possible.

Another misunderstanding is that local departments operate in isolation. In practice, Mashpee’s police team coordinates closely with regional agencies, emergency services, and public health organizations. During events like storms or large gatherings, this network becomes essential for managing resources and sharing accurate information. Recognizing this interconnectedness helps people see safety as a shared effort rather than a solely institutional responsibility.

Some also assume that technology alone can solve complex community challenges. While tools like cameras, data systems, and communication apps are valuable, they work best when paired with human judgment and relationship building. The department’s effectiveness relies on the training, ethics, and dedication of its members.
